HX has moved into its new office in Sydney this week, located in World Square.
ROYAL Caribbean’s Legend of the Seas is set to debut ahead of schedule – the second time an Icon-class vessel has been finished early.
CELEBRITY Cruises’ Fiona Heron has been promoted to Head of Key Accounts.
PANDAW has appointed Yves Van Kerrebroeck as its new Commercial Director, based in Ho Chi Minh City.
SECRET Atlas has launched an exclusive Expedition Micro Cruises collection to Antarctica and South Georgia.
CURIOSITY could be behind a string of recent orca boat attacks off Spain and Portugal, rather than aggression, experts have revealed.
TRAVELMANAGERS’ new Fastbook wholesale platform is helping travel advisors to understand their clients better, General Manager Cruise Jeff Leckey has told CW.
ARANUI Cruises has launched its first-ever two-ship program for 2027, with the season featuring the line’s newly-built Aranoa (CW 03 Apr) alongside Aranui V.
IN JUST over two months, Australia will have a new ‘newest cruise ship’, as Princess Cruises’ Discovery Princess makes her way into Sydney Harbour on 06 Dec.
